Performance Gear Diff Built for 1/10 Racing

The Serpent 804257 gear differential kit is a direct-fit upgrade aimed at 1/10 scale RC racers who want tougher, smoother drivetrain behavior. It installs on the 733 and 747 platform to improve handling and reduce drivetrain lash.

Streamlined Construction and User-Friendly Assembly

This differential uses an updated housing and a revised gasket arrangement that cuts down screw count and lets you assemble from a single side for faster servicing. Hardened sinter metal gears give extended life under race use, and you can set it up with either two gears or all four to fine tune traction balance.

Robust Parts and Precision Fitment

The kit supplies steel shafts and lightweight spring steel diff adaptors that add strength without excess weight. Essential O-rings, shims, and mounting hardware are included to ensure correct alignments and secure installation. It is suitable for front or rear use on Serpent 733 evo, TE, and 747 variants when required.

This differential is made to fit Serpent 733 evo, TE, and 747 chassis in their front or rear positions as specified by your setup needs.
Running two gears gives a different slip characteristic and can free up the drive for tighter cornering, while all four gears increase engagement and durability for higher traction surfaces.
Inspect the gears and O-rings for wear, check shaft runout, reapply lubricant as recommended, and replace any worn shims to retain precise gear mesh.
